Lost Lake postcard

  • PHILIP-3-1986-1111
  • Pièce
  • 1928<sup>1</sup>
  • Fait partie de Philip Fonds

View of Lost Lake. Inscription on face : "Lost Lake". On verso, postmark reads
"Alta Lake B.C. [illeg] 24 29" and 2 cent Canadian stamp is adhered. Postcard is addressed to "Miss Jean Tapley / Seattle, Washington / 7536 [illeg]2nd Ave NE" and inscribed "Dearie - Owe everyone of my sisters letters but couldn't write this mail. Didn't feel like it. [illeg] feeling queer & restless all over. Rotten weather cold & pouring. Coming up in the summer time next year. Just when does your holiday begin? Think I have rent my house but had to come down to 27.50 but building no garages or anything else so [illeg] as far ahead & if I get it rented this week the two months rent will help pay my $70.00 taxes - Bye dear hope your feeling better - Rhi."
